Solar-Powered Eyeball Lights

Solar-Powered Eyeball Lights

Keep a watchful eye on your yard or garden-better yet, two eyes. Giant glass eyeballs rest on metal stakes, powered by a solar collector that also stakes into the ground. The lights turn on automatically at dusk and the LEDs shine brightly. Requires 1 AA battery (not included). On/off switch. 33" cord from stake to solar panel and 15½" cord from one stake to the other. Each 3½" diameter, 16" high. Sold as a set.

      For outdoor accessories, these solar powered lights are very poorly constructed. I ordered 2 sets and when they arrived, the first set didn't work at all and the second required me repairing the circuitry (reattaching a wire that came loose from the circuit board) to get it to work. Customer service offered to replace / refund, which I did for the broken one, but decided to keep the one I fixed. When put outside (I live in N. CA), the glass globes came off the stakes (glue failed) within days. With the first rain, the paint began to come off the glass, leaving just globes (no eyes). With the first day of heavy rain, the battery compartment of these "outdoor" accessories filled with water and shorted out. How can something made for use outdoors be so poorly water resistant? It is crazy that these cases arrive from the supplier not even appropriately closed against the gasket and missing the rubber plugs for the screw holes. The "flooded" unit was properly sealed and plugged by me after arriving and still managed to collect water. I would not buy these AT ANY PRICE. It's too bad, because they are neat when working.
